AEW Dynamite & NXT Draw Identical Viewership Numbers For 12/11

For the first time ever, AEW Dynamite and NXT drew the same viewership numbers.

According to Showbuzz Daily, the December 11 episode for both programs drew 778,000 viewers, a first since the shows started airing on television a few months ago. Despite both shows drawing the same viewership number, it still was less than what either show drew on December 4. AEW averaged 851,000 viewers while NXT drew 845,000 viewers for December 4.

In the 18-49 demographic, AEW still came out on top as usual with a 0.28 rating, good for 11th among cable originals for the day. NXT came in 21st for the day with a 0.24 rating in the same demographic. Both of those ratings are down from the week prior.

Dynamite saw The Young Bucks defeat Santana & Ortiz in a Texas Street Fight to secure a shot at the AEW World Tag Team Championship next week. NXT featured Finn Balor winning a No. 1 contenders match to challenge for the NXT Championship next week. In the opening match for NXT, Angel Garza defeated Lio Rush to win the NXT Cruiserweight Championship.
